Lines Matching refs:info
147 int match_fastboot(usb_ifc_info *info) in match_fastboot() argument
149 if(!(vendor_id && (info->dev_vendor == vendor_id)) && in match_fastboot()
150 (info->dev_vendor != 0x18d1) && // Google in match_fastboot()
151 (info->dev_vendor != 0x0451) && in match_fastboot()
152 (info->dev_vendor != 0x0502) && in match_fastboot()
153 (info->dev_vendor != 0x0fce) && // Sony Ericsson in match_fastboot()
154 (info->dev_vendor != 0x05c6) && // Qualcomm in match_fastboot()
155 (info->dev_vendor != 0x22b8) && // Motorola in match_fastboot()
156 (info->dev_vendor != 0x0955) && // Nvidia in match_fastboot()
157 (info->dev_vendor != 0x413c) && // DELL in match_fastboot()
158 (info->dev_vendor != 0x0bb4)) // HTC in match_fastboot()
160 if(info->ifc_class != 0xff) return -1; in match_fastboot()
161 if(info->ifc_subclass != 0x42) return -1; in match_fastboot()
162 if(info->ifc_protocol != 0x03) return -1; in match_fastboot()
165 if (serial && strcmp(serial, info->serial_number) != 0) return -1; in match_fastboot()
169 int list_devices_callback(usb_ifc_info *info) in list_devices_callback() argument
171 if (match_fastboot(info) == 0) { in list_devices_callback()
172 char* serial = info->serial_number; in list_devices_callback()
173 if (!info->writable) { in list_devices_callback()